Car crash mum forgives drunk driver. Would you?

Oct 09 10:53pm

Could you forgive someone who harmed your children? What if they were a drunk and underage driver?  

The odds were certainly against Marie Johnson giving the ultimate gift to the young man who nearly killed her two boys.

Yet, the mother whose life changed forever after the incident at Sutton Forest in New South Wales, has decided to let it go and to not hold anything against the the drink-driving 16-year-old, who was in a stolen car at the time.

As a result of their injuries, one boy now must now wear a pressure suit while the second boy run over may need metal rods in his arms.

Marie says she was able to let go of her anger, when the teen was sentenced to three months jail. In her opinion, she says they're not victims and the driver has been taught a lesson.
